public final class AttestationClientBuilder extends Object
Constructor and Description |
---|
AttestationClientBuilder() |
Modifier and Type | Method and Description |
---|---|
AttestationClientBuilder |
addPolicy(com.azure.core.http.policy.HttpPipelinePolicy customPolicy)
Adds a custom Http pipeline policy.
|
AttestationAsyncClient |
buildAttestationAsyncClient()
Builds an instance of AttestationAsyncClient async client.
|
AttestationClient |
buildAttestationClient()
Builds an instance of AttestationClient sync client.
|
MetadataConfigurationAsyncClient |
buildMetadataConfigurationAsyncClient()
Builds an instance of MetadataConfigurationAsyncClient async client.
|
MetadataConfigurationClient |
buildMetadataConfigurationClient()
Builds an instance of MetadataConfigurationClient sync client.
|
PolicyAsyncClient |
buildPolicyAsyncClient()
Builds an instance of PolicyAsyncClient async client.
|
PolicyCertificatesAsyncClient |
buildPolicyCertificatesAsyncClient()
Builds an instance of PolicyCertificatesAsyncClient async client.
|
PolicyCertificatesClient |
buildPolicyCertificatesClient()
Builds an instance of PolicyCertificatesClient sync client.
|
PolicyClient |
buildPolicyClient()
Builds an instance of PolicyClient sync client.
|
SigningCertificatesAsyncClient |
buildSigningCertificatesAsyncClient()
Builds an instance of SigningCertificatesAsyncClient async client.
|
SigningCertificatesClient |
buildSigningCertificatesClient()
Builds an instance of SigningCertificatesClient sync client.
|
AttestationClientBuilder |
configuration(com.azure.core.util.Configuration configuration)
Sets The configuration store that is used during construction of the service client.
|
AttestationClientBuilder |
httpClient(com.azure.core.http.HttpClient httpClient)
Sets The HTTP client used to send the request.
|
AttestationClientBuilder |
httpLogOptions(com.azure.core.http.policy.HttpLogOptions httpLogOptions)
Sets The logging configuration for HTTP requests and responses.
|
AttestationClientBuilder |
instanceUrl(String instanceUrl)
Sets The attestation instance base URI, for example https://mytenant.attest.azure.net.
|
AttestationClientBuilder |
pipeline(com.azure.core.http.HttpPipeline pipeline)
Sets The HTTP pipeline to send requests through.
|
AttestationClientBuilder |
retryPolicy(com.azure.core.http.policy.RetryPolicy retryPolicy)
Sets The retry policy that will attempt to retry failed requests, if applicable.
|
AttestationClientBuilder |
serializerAdapter(com.azure.core.util.serializer.SerializerAdapter serializerAdapter)
Sets The serializer to serialize an object into a string.
|
public AttestationClientBuilder instanceUrl(String instanceUrl)
instanceUrl
- the instanceUrl value.public AttestationClientBuilder pipeline(com.azure.core.http.HttpPipeline pipeline)
pipeline
- the pipeline value.public AttestationClientBuilder serializerAdapter(com.azure.core.util.serializer.SerializerAdapter serializerAdapter)
serializerAdapter
- the serializerAdapter value.public AttestationClientBuilder httpClient(com.azure.core.http.HttpClient httpClient)
httpClient
- the httpClient value.public AttestationClientBuilder configuration(com.azure.core.util.Configuration configuration)
configuration
- the configuration value.public AttestationClientBuilder httpLogOptions(com.azure.core.http.policy.HttpLogOptions httpLogOptions)
httpLogOptions
- the httpLogOptions value.public AttestationClientBuilder retryPolicy(com.azure.core.http.policy.RetryPolicy retryPolicy)
retryPolicy
- the retryPolicy value.public AttestationClientBuilder addPolicy(com.azure.core.http.policy.HttpPipelinePolicy customPolicy)
customPolicy
- The custom Http pipeline policy to add.public PolicyAsyncClient buildPolicyAsyncClient()
public PolicyCertificatesAsyncClient buildPolicyCertificatesAsyncClient()
public AttestationAsyncClient buildAttestationAsyncClient()
public SigningCertificatesAsyncClient buildSigningCertificatesAsyncClient()
public MetadataConfigurationAsyncClient buildMetadataConfigurationAsyncClient()
public PolicyClient buildPolicyClient()
public PolicyCertificatesClient buildPolicyCertificatesClient()
public AttestationClient buildAttestationClient()
public SigningCertificatesClient buildSigningCertificatesClient()
public MetadataConfigurationClient buildMetadataConfigurationClient()
Copyright © 2021 Microsoft Corporation. All rights reserved.